How to Get Garmin RV Customer Service?

·

Traveling with an RV becomes much easier when you have reliable navigation. Many RV owners depend on devices from Garmin to guide them through unfamiliar roads, campgrounds, and long-distance routes. Garmin RV GPS devices are designed specifically for recreational vehicles, offering features like route customization based on vehicle size, alerts for steep grades, and suggestions for RV-friendly stops.

Even with advanced technology, there are times when users need assistance. Device setup, map updates, troubleshooting, or understanding advanced features can sometimes require help from experts. That is when Garmin RV customer service becomes important. Knowing how to reach the right support and how to prepare for assistance can save time and help you get your device working smoothly again.

Preparing Before Contacting Customer Service

Before reaching out to Garmin RV customer service, it is helpful to gather some important information. Being prepared allows the support team to identify the issue faster and provide a more accurate solution.

Start by locating the device model name. Garmin has several RV navigation devices, and each one may have slightly different features or software requirements. Knowing the exact model helps the support team guide you correctly.

Another useful detail is the device software version. If the problem involves updates or navigation errors, the support team may ask whether the device is running the latest software version. Checking this information beforehand can speed up the troubleshooting process.

It is also helpful to clearly describe the issue you are experiencing. For example, explain whether the device is not turning on, maps are not updating, routes appear incorrect, or the GPS signal is not connecting properly. Providing a clear explanation allows the support representative to identify the best solution quickly.

Getting Help With Map Updates

Map updates are one of the most common reasons RV owners contact Garmin customer service. Updated maps are essential for accurate navigation, especially when traveling through unfamiliar regions. Road changes, new routes, and updated campground information are frequently included in map updates.

If users experience difficulty downloading or installing map updates, customer service can help identify the cause. Sometimes the issue may be related to internet connectivity, device storage space, or outdated software. Support agents can guide users through the process of resolving these issues and successfully installing the latest map data.

Regular map updates help ensure that the RV navigation system provides accurate directions and warnings about road restrictions. This is especially important for large vehicles that require special route planning.

Troubleshooting Common Garmin RV Issues

Garmin RV customer service often helps users resolve common technical problems. Some issues are minor and can be fixed with simple steps. For example, restarting the device can sometimes solve temporary software glitches.

Another common problem involves GPS signal loss. In many cases, this happens when the device is used indoors or in areas with limited satellite visibility. Support representatives may suggest moving the device to an open location or adjusting settings to restore the connection.

Battery or charging concerns are also frequently addressed by customer service. If the device does not charge properly, the support team may guide users through checking cables, adapters, or power settings.

By following the guidance provided by customer service representatives, many users are able to restore normal device functionality without needing further repair.

Learning More About RV Navigation Features

Garmin RV GPS devices offer many advanced features that improve travel safety and convenience. However, not every user is familiar with all of these capabilities. Customer service representatives can help explain how to use features such as custom routing, RV park directories, and road hazard alerts.

Learning how to properly configure these settings can greatly enhance the navigation experience. For example, entering the correct RV dimensions allows the device to avoid roads with height restrictions or weight limits. This type of route planning helps drivers travel more safely and avoid unexpected obstacles.

Customer service can also assist users in exploring additional navigation tools that may not be immediately obvious during initial setup.
